Accommodate Quote by Imre Lakatos
“In degenerating programmes, however, theories are fabricated only in order to accommodate known facts”
About This Quote
When a theory is failing, it is often reshaped merely to fit existing data rather than to explain it.
In simple terms: Theory distortion to match facts
